ROM, or read-only memory, is a type of computer memory that can only be read from, not written to. It is a type of storage that contains data that can't be changed or modified. ROM retains its contents even after the power to the device it's installed in has been turned off.

Read-only memory
Read-only memory is a type of non-volatile memory used in computers and other electronic devices. Data stored in ROM cannot be electronically modified after the manufacture of the memory device. Wikipedia
